This evening, AEW and NJPW held the 2025 edition of Forbidden Door, a show that featured great championship matches and memorable moments. In his first defense as Unified Champion, Kazuchika Okada retained his title against the dangerous Swerve Strickland.

The match started with Swerve Strickland taking the initiative, using his agility to dodge Okada's attacks. The challenger focused on a methodical neck attack on the champion, with a series of Neckbreakers that seemed to disorient Okada. However, the "Rainmaker" responded by taking advantage of Swerve's knee pain to hit him with a devastating DDT on the metal steps.

The pace of the match escalated with a high-impact exchange of attacks, including a Superplex from Swerve from the top rope and a Piledriver from Okada on ringside. Both wrestlers punished each other mercilessly, exchanging their signature moves. Swerve dodged the Rainmaker to hit his House Call, but in the final stretch, Okada managed to avoid a Stomp and, after a series of maneuvers, ultimately caught Strickland with a decisive Rainmaker.

But the story didn't end with the bell. After the match, Okada continued ruthlessly attacking Swerve's knee. When Prince Nana rushed in with a metal pipe to defend his client, the arena was shocked by the return of Wardlow, who surprised everyone by attacking Nana. With Swerve unable to stand, Wardlow embraced Don Callis and greeted Okada on the ramp, sealing his new alliance with the Don Callis Family.
